Output 75b3523f9e28cdb692f9087ee33445255bc637383dc01f31a6e84a5b2519d9e9:1

value
29090000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f559c73fa89b98647152f9ac934cc0e8f7c06ca OP_EQUAL
address
3Eku7Lo9BgePPwHm2dduS92RYkJCuECRcp
transaction
75b3523f9e28cdb692f9087ee33445255bc637383dc01f31a6e84a5b2519d9e9
spent
true